An employ of mine borrowed my lap top last night and brought it back this morning. I hooked it up and turned it on, it won't boot up now. It asks for the password to log on but it has never been password protected to log on. When I try to just log on with or without a password, a log on message comes up.



:The system cannot log you on now because the domain BRAD is not available:



It does this whether I try as Administrator or under my name which is what I put into the comp when I first set it up. I have never had an "Administrator" log on before. I had it set up to just open up and go without having to log on so workers could use it for comp related programs we have for diagnostics.



I have tried SAFE MODE also without any luck.



Any ideas would be appreciated.
